Why Ice Dams Form on Ann Arbor Roofs

Ice dams are a common winter problem in Michigan homes.

According to building research from the Cold Climate Housing Research Center, ice dams form when heat escaping through the attic warms the roof surface, causing snow to melt. The water then refreezes near the colder roof edges, forming thick ridges of ice.

Improving attic insulation and sealing air leaks helps maintain a colder roof surface, which reduces ice dam formation.

Recommended Attic Insulation R-Values for Michigan Homes

Insulation performance is measured using R-value, which represents resistance to heat transfer.

Guidelines from the Michigan Department of Environment, Great Lakes, and Energy recommend higher insulation levels for homes in colder northern climates.

Typical recommendations include:

Area of Home Recommended R-Value
Attic R-49 to R-60
Exterior Walls R-13 to R-21
Floors Above Unheated Spaces R-30

These levels help reduce heat loss during Michigan winters while improving year-round comfort.

Attic Moisture and Mold Issues in Michigan Homes

Winter moisture problems can occur when warm indoor air enters a cold attic space and condenses.
